Pontiac Performer RPM Cylinder Head
  • 1962-1979 Pontiac 389-455ci
  • Valve Springs for Hydraulic Roller
  • Round Exhaust Port (Ram Air)
  • Port Volume: 215cc/175cc
  • Valve Size: 2.11"/1.66"
  • 72cc Combustion Chambers
  • Assembled, Sold Each
